- Composite Toe Shoes: Ideal for construction, carpentry, and other jobs requiring impact protection.
- Non-Skid Safety Shoes: Perfect for wet or oily surfaces in kitchens, warehouses, and hospitals.
- Sealed Safety Boots: Protect your feet from water and rain in outdoor work environments.
- EH Rated Shoes: Essential for jobs involving electrical equipment or wiring.

Think about the specific needs of your job and choose footwear that offers the appropriate level of defense.
For instance, if you operate in a manufacturing setting, you'll require sturdy shoes with composite toe caps to shield your toes from falling materials. Correspondingly, workers employed in unsafe environments may require puncture-resistant soles and cut-resistant materials for total foot security.
A well-made pair of safety footwear should also be comfortable to ensure all-day convenience. Examine for features such as aerated materials, cushioned insoles, and flexible laces or straps for a customized fit.
Please note that regular assessment of your safety footwear is important to maintain its effectiveness. Inspect for any signs of damage, such as cracks, and substitute your shoes promptly if needed.

Let's explore some essential pieces of safety gear that will keep you protected on the job:
* **Impact-Resistant Eyewear:**
Always protect your eyes from flying debris with impact-resistant goggles or glasses that meet ANSI Z87.1 standards. Look for features like polycarbonate lenses, wraparound design, and secure straps.
* **Durable Work Gloves:**
Your hands are constantly working, so invest in a pair of heavy-duty gloves made from tough materials like leather, Kevlar, or cut-resistant fibers. Choose gloves that offer adequate grip and protection against cuts, abrasions, and punctures.
* **Sturdy Steel-Toe Footwear:**
Protect your feet from falling objects and potential crushing hazards with steel-toe boots or shoes. Ensure they provide ample ankle support and a slip-resistant outsole for safe navigation on various surfaces.
